The Best Ever Homemade Lasagna: Your New Secret Weapon for Comfort Food Bliss
Hey there, friend! Pull up a stool and let’s talk about one of life’s greatest pleasures: a pan of bubbling, golden, soul-warming homemade lasagna. I’m talking about the kind of lasagna that makes your kitchen smell like a little Italian nonna’s dream, the kind that brings everyone running to the table before you’ve even called them. The kind that, when you take that first bite, makes you close your eyes and just sigh with pure, unadulterated joy.
I know, I know. Making lasagna from scratch can feel like a project. It’s not a Tuesday-night-toss-together kind of meal. But trust me on this: this recipe is different. This is my Best Ever Homemade Lasagna, and it’s a labor of love that pays you back a thousand times over in happy bellies and even happier memories. We’re building layers of rich, slow-simmered meat sauce, a creamy, dreamy trio of cheeses, and tender noodles that hold it all together in perfect, cheesy harmony.
This isn’t just a recipe; it’s an experience. It’s the dish you make for Sunday dinners, for potlucks where you want to be the hero, for cozying up on a chilly evening, or for celebrating just about anything. So, tie on your favorite apron (the one that’s probably already a little splattered with love), and let’s create some magic together. I promise, once you taste this, you’ll never look at a frozen lasagna the same way again. Let’s get layering!

The Lasagna That Started It All: A Tale of a Messy Apron and a Happy Heart
My love affair with lasagna started not in a fancy culinary school kitchen, but in my Grandma Rose’s wonderfully chaotic, flour-dusted kitchen. I must have been about ten years old, and I was her official “sous-chef” for the day, which mostly meant I got to lick the spoon and watch in awe.
I remember her hands, swift and sure, as she layered the noodles. She didn’t measure a thing—a handful of this, a “glug” of that. The air was thick with the scent of garlic and tomatoes, and she told me stories about her own mother making this same recipe back in the old country. When she let me spread the ricotta layer, I made a glorious, wonderful mess. Cheese was everywhere—on my fingers, on the counter, probably even on the ceiling! But Grandma just laughed, her eyes twinkling, and said, “Emily, a little mess means you’re putting your heart into it. That’s the secret ingredient.”
That first slice, eaten at her crowded kitchen table with my whole loud, laughing family, was a revelation. It was more than food; it was a warm, cheesy, tangible expression of love. To this day, every time I make this lasagna, I think of her. I still make a bit of a mess, and I know that’s just my heart, and hers, showing up in the kitchen.
Gathering Your Lasagna Dream Team: A Guide to the Ingredients
Great lasagna is all about great ingredients. Let’s break down what you’ll need and why each one is a superstar in this cheesy symphony.
For the Hearty Meat Sauce:
- 3 tbsp Olive Oil: Our cooking fat of choice! It adds a lovely, fruity depth. Don’t be shy with it.
- 1 Yellow Onion, diced: The sweet, savory foundation of our sauce. No rushing this—we want it soft and translucent.
- 2 Garlic Cloves, minced: The aromatic soul of the dish! Fresh is best here, no jarred stuff.
- 1 lb Ground Beef: I like an 80/20 blend for the best flavor, but leaner works too! For a twist, try half beef, half Italian sausage.
- 1 (14.5 oz) can Diced Tomatoes: These add a wonderful, chunky texture. Fire-roasted tomatoes are a fantastic upgrade for a smoky note.
- 2 (15 oz) cans Tomato Sauce: This creates the smooth, rich base of our sauce.
- 1 cup Water: Don’t skip this! It helps the sauce simmer to perfection without becoming too thick too fast. We’ll cook it down, I promise.
- 3 Bay Leaves: A classic herb that adds a subtle, almost floral complexity. Just remember to fish them out before assembling!
- 1 1/2 tsp Dried Basil & 1 tsp Italian Seasoning: The dynamic duo of dried herbs. They bloom in the sauce, releasing all their earthy, fragrant oils.
- 2 tsp Granulated Sugar: My little secret weapon! A pinch of sugar doesn’t make it sweet—it perfectly balances the acidity of the tomatoes.
For the Creamy, Dreamy Cheese Layer:
- 1/2 lb Mozzarella Cheese, grated: The star of the show! I always grate my own from a block. Pre-shredded cheese is coated to prevent clumping, which means it doesn’t melt as beautifully.
- 1/2 cup Grated Parmesan Cheese: The salty, nutty kick that elevates everything. Freshly grated Parmigiano-Reggiano is a game-changer.
- 2 cups Whole Milk Ricotta Cheese: This is our creamy, luscious layer. Whole milk ricotta gives the best texture and flavor.
- 1/2 tsp Dried Basil & 1/2 tsp Dried Parsley: We’re mixing these right into the cheese filling to infuse every single bite with herby goodness.
For the Noodle Layers & Topping:
- 1 lb Lasagna Noodles: You can use regular (that you boil first) or my favorite hack—oven-ready noodles! They soak up the sauce and become perfectly tender as it bakes.
- 1/4 lb Mozzarella Cheese, grated (for topping): This is for that gorgeous, bubbly, golden-brown crust we all dream about.
Let’s Build the Layers: Your Step-by-Step Guide to Lasagna Glory
Okay, team! This is where the fun begins. We’re going to build this beautiful dish layer by layer. Read through all the steps first, then dive in. You’ve got this!
- Make the Meat Sauce: In a large skillet or Dutch oven, heat your olive oil over medium heat. Add the diced onion and sauté for about 5 minutes until it’s soft and fragrant. Now, add the garlic and cook for just 30 more seconds—we just want to wake it up, not burn it! Chef’s Tip: Burnt garlic is bitter, so keep things moving! Crumble in the ground beef and cook until it’s no longer pink. Now, pour in the diced tomatoes, tomato sauce, water, and all those wonderful seasonings—bay leaves, basil, Italian seasoning, and sugar. Give it a good stir, bring it to a gentle bubble, then reduce the heat to low and let it simmer, uncovered, for 30-40 minutes. This isn’t just cooking; it’s developing deep, rich flavor. Stir it occasionally so the bottom doesn’t stick.
- Mix the Cheese Layer: While the sauce is doing its thing, let’s tackle the cheese. In a medium bowl, combine the ricotta, that 1/2 pound of grated mozzarella, the Parmesan, dried basil, and parsley. Mix it with a fork until it’s beautifully combined and creamy. Chef’s Hack: Crack a fresh egg into this mixture! It acts as a binder, helping the cheese layer stay firm and sliceable once baked. Set this cheesy dream aside.
- Cook the Noodles (If Using Regular): If you’re using traditional lasagna noodles, now’s the time to cook them according to the package directions in a large pot of salted water. Pro-Tip: Add a tiny splash of olive oil to the water to prevent the noodles from sticking together. Once they’re al dente (meaning they still have a little bite to them), drain them and lay them flat on a sheet of parchment or foil so they don’t turn into one giant noodle blob. If you’re using oven-ready noodles, you can skip this step entirely! See? I told you it was a great hack.
- Assemble Your Masterpiece: Preheat your oven to 375°F (190°C). Grab your trusty 9×13 inch baking dish. Let’s start layering!
- First: Spread about 1 cup of the meat sauce evenly on the bottom of the dish. This prevents the noodles from sticking and gives them a flavorful base.
- Second: Place a layer of noodles over the sauce, slightly overlapping them.
- Third: Using a spoon or offset spatula, spread about one-third of the ricotta cheese mixture over the noodles.
- Fourth: Spoon another generous layer of meat sauce over the cheese.
Now, repeat these layers—noodles, cheese, sauce—two more times. You should end with a final layer of meat sauce. Now, for the grand finale: sprinkle that reserved 1/4 pound of mozzarella cheese evenly over the top. This is what creates that iconic, golden-brown cheesy crust!
- Bake to Perfection: Cover the lasagna tightly with aluminum foil. This is crucial—it traps the steam, cooking the noodles and melding all the flavors without drying out the top. Bake for 25 minutes. Then, carefully remove the foil (watch out for steam!) and bake for another 20-25 minutes, or until the cheese on top is melted, bubbly, and beautifully spotted with golden brown.
- The Most Important Step: Let it Rest! I know, I know. It’s torture. The smell is incredible. But you MUST let the lasagna rest for at least 10-15 minutes after pulling it from the oven. Chef’s Plea: This allows the layers to set, so when you cut into it, you get a perfect, clean slice instead of a cheesy landslide. Use this time to toss a quick salad or slice some garlic bread. Your patience will be rewarded, I promise!
Plating Up Perfection: How to Serve Your Lasagna
Alright, the timer has dinged, you’ve waited (im)patiently, and now it’s time for the grand reveal! Use a sharp knife to cut your portions and a sturdy, flat spatula to lift out each glorious, layered square.
I love serving this on warm plates—it’s a tiny touch that makes a big difference. Place a beautiful square right in the center. This lasagna is a complete meal in itself, but a few simple sides can turn it into a true feast. Here are my go-to pairings:
- The Classic Combo: A crisp, simple green salad with a tangy Italian vinaigrette to cut through the richness of the pasta.
- The Crowd-Pleaser: Warm, buttery garlic bread or cheesy garlic knots for dipping into any leftover sauce on the plate.
- The Lighter Touch: Some gently steamed green beans or broccoli rabe with a squeeze of lemon.
- The Ultimate Beverage: A robust red wine like a Chianti or Sangiovese for the adults, or for everyone, a fizzy Italian soda or sparkling water with a twist of lemon.
Make It Your Own: Delicious Lasagna Twists & Swaps
One of the best things about this recipe is how adaptable it is! Feel like shaking things up? Here are a few of my favorite variations.
- The “Half-and-Half”: Swap out half of the ground beef for mild or hot Italian sausage (remove from casings). It adds a fantastic layer of fennel and spice.
- The Veggie-Packed Powerhouse: Going meatless? Sauté a mix of finely chopped mushrooms, zucchini, and spinach until soft, and use that in place of the ground beef. You won’t miss the meat at all!
- The Extra-Creamy Dream: Stir two cups of fresh baby spinach and a cup of shredded provolone cheese into your ricotta mixture for an even more decadent, flavorful cheese layer.
- The Gluten-Free & Low-Carb Friend: This recipe works perfectly with your favorite gluten-free lasagna noodles. For a lower-carb option, use thin slices of zucchini or eggplant in place of the noodles. Just salt the slices and let them sit for 20 minutes to draw out moisture, then pat them dry before assembling.
- The White Lasagna: For a completely different vibe, skip the tomato-based sauce. Instead, use a creamy béchamel sauce (a simple white sauce made with butter, flour, and milk) and layers of shredded chicken, mushrooms, and mozzarella. It’s elegant and delicious!
From My Kitchen to Yours: A Few Parting Thoughts
This lasagna recipe has been with me through culinary school, countless dinner parties, and many, many cozy nights in. It has evolved over the years—sometimes I add that egg to the ricotta, sometimes I use oven-ready noodles for a quicker assembly, and sometimes I’ll throw in a handful of fresh herbs from my garden if I have them.
I’ll never forget the time I was so excited to bring it to a friend’s potluck that I tripped on my way to the car. The pan went flying… and landed upside down on the driveway. I almost cried. But you know what? We scooped it back into the pan, baked it anyway, and called it “Deconstructed Driveway Lasagna.” And everyone still raved about it! The moral of the story? Don’t stress. Cooking is about joy, not perfection. Even a “failed” lasagna is usually still pretty darn tasty.
Your Lasagna Questions, Answered!
I’ve gotten a lot of questions about this recipe over the years! Here are the answers to the most common ones.
Q: Can I make this lasagna ahead of time?
A: Absolutely! It’s a fantastic make-ahead meal. You can assemble the entire lasagna, cover it tightly, and refrigerate it for up to 24 hours before baking. You may need to add 10-15 minutes to the baking time since it will be going into the oven cold. You can also freeze an unbaked lasagna for up to 3 months. Thaw it in the refrigerator overnight before baking.
Q: My lasagna is too watery/runny. What happened?
A: This is the #1 question! Usually, it’s one of three things:
1. The sauce wasn’t simmered long enough to reduce and thicken. Make sure you give it a full 30-40 minutes.
2. The lasagna wasn’t allowed to rest after baking. That resting time is non-negotiable for letting the layers set.
3. Using super watery fresh veggies (like zucchini) without salting and draining them first.
Q: Do I really have to use the sugar in the sauce?
A: I highly recommend it! The sugar isn’t for sweetness; it’s there to neutralize the acidity from the tomatoes, creating a more balanced and rounded flavor. If you’re against it, you can try a teaspoon of honey or just leave it out, but taste your sauce first—you might find it a bit sharp.
❤️ Final Thoughts: A Pan Full of Love
And there you have it, friend — The Best Ever Homemade Lasagna. A bubbling, golden masterpiece that turns ordinary evenings into something special. This dish isn’t just about pasta, sauce, and cheese — it’s about connection. It’s about slowing down, filling your home with the aroma of simmering tomatoes and melting mozzarella, and gathering around the table with people you love.
Every layer tells a story — the careful stirring of the sauce, the messy joy of spreading the ricotta, the patience it takes to let it rest before cutting that first perfect slice. It’s cooking at its purest form: hands-on, heart-first, and absolutely worth every minute.
Whether you’re serving it up for a big Sunday dinner, freezing portions for future comfort, or sharing it with someone who needs a little extra love, this lasagna is your secret weapon. It’s a recipe you’ll come back to again and again, tweaking it, owning it, and eventually making it your own.
So, here’s to sauce-stained aprons, laughter echoing in the kitchen, and the simple joy of a dish that brings everyone together. Because in the end, that’s what food is all about — love layered between noodles.
With warmth, cheese, and endless gratitude,
— Emily
